"pip install --user..."의 목적 이해
"pip install --user..." 명령 Python 패키지 관리의 특정 목적을 수행하여 사용자가 로컬 사용자 디렉터리에 패키지를 설치할 수 있도록 합니다. 이는 일반적으로 루트 권한이 필요한 작업인 시스템 전체 디렉터리에 패키지를 설치하는 pip의 기본 동작과 크게 다릅니다.
"pip install --user..."를 사용하는 이유 ?
"--user" 플래그를 지정하면 pip가 일반적으로 ~/.local/에 있는 홈 디렉터리에 패키지를 설치하도록 지시합니다( Unix 기반 시스템) 또는 %APPDATA%Python(Windows의 경우). 이 접근 방식에는 여러 가지 장점이 있습니다.
$PATH에 실행 파일을 추가하지 않는 이유 ?
$PATH 환경 변수에 실행 파일을 추가할 수 있는데 왜 --user 플래그가 필요한지 의문이 들 수 있습니다. 그러나 이 접근 방식에는 다음과 같은 단점이 있습니다.
결론
In 요약하자면, "pip install --user..." 명령은 Python 패키지 관리에서 중요한 목적을 수행합니다. 이를 통해 사용자는 로컬 사용자 디렉터리에 패키지를 설치할 수 있으므로 권한 상승 없이 격리된 환경을 제공할 수 있습니다. 이 접근 방식은 종속성 관리를 단순화하고, 잠재적인 충돌을 방지하며, 시스템에 설치된 Python 패키지를 보다 세부적으로 제어할 수 있게 해줍니다.
위 내용은 언제, 왜 \'pip install --user...\'를 사용해야 합니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!